Shocking Outrage in Russia.
(Per Press AssociaitoN). St. Petersburg, July 2. A Jewish innkeeper, Mizabisch, inter* fered to protect a peasant from the brutality of a Russian officer. The latter incited the soldiers to wreck all the Jewish houses. Great damage resulted and several people were killed $ many of the Jewish women were outraged. The officer and troops concerned in the outrage have been arrested.
